I can summarise this Fellowship in three areas: What I have learnt; what I have had confirmed; and, what I have been able to share.


I have learnt that my original model for expanding the Foundation needs to avoid the use of volunteers, due in main to the resource required to professionally manage a volunteer army. I have learnt new and innovative ways to extend the awareness of the Foundation in the community and within the NICU. Awareness is crucial in expanding the Foundation. I have had confirmed by all charities that I visited that my umbrella model, allowing regional chapters to use the resources of the Canberra Foundation, is the right model for expansion. I have been able to share knowledge I have gained on the journey with subsequent charities I visited. I know this sharing has had a positive influence in future plans for a number of them.
